Chefs Behind Bars: Cocktails for a Cause

On Thursday, May 28 from 6 to 8 p.m., Stanton & Greene will host seven of the best chefs in D.C. as “Chefs Behind Bars” for the night. You’re Invited! Hilly Awards Kick Off Party
